I write to you concerning a recent article about our MP in the National press.

He states that the Government should be cutting business rates further still (whilst they have already slashed Corporation Tax), yet in Streatham businesses are closing in part due to high rates set by the Council.

If our MP is so keen on cutting business rates, will he ask Labour-run Lambeth to use their power to do so now?

This would give hard-pressed businesses, the life-blood of our economy, a much-deserved break in the run up to Christmas, which is the most crucial time of year for retailers.

Yet again, he is presenting one message whilst on the national stage, whilst doing completely the opposite in his own back yard.

Al Hamilton; Chairman, Streatham Conservatives
